Whether a person is … WebMay 29, 2024 · Most credit scores range from 300 to 850, with an 850 representing a perfect credit score. The higher your credit score, the better your credit. In general, credit scores fall in the following ranges: Below 580: Poor 580 to 669: Fair 670 to 739: Good 740 to 799: Very Good Above 800: Exceptional 2 3 Note
